Kuwait International Bank (KIB) was recently awarded “Best Change Management — Kuwait” by The Banker Middle East; an organization specializing in financial news and analysis of banks and companies across the Middle East and beyond. KIB’s Acting Chief Executive Officer, Mohamed Said El Saka, received the award on behalf of the Bank at the Banker Middle East Industry Awards 2017 ceremony, which was recently held in Dubai.

KIB received this recognition as a result of the significant improvements in the Bank’s products and services, both in terms of quality and diversity; as the Bank has continued to record strong growth across performance indicators. KIB’s consistent solid performance has led to it offering some of the highest returns in the market for its deposits and savings products. The Bank has also witnessed enhanced customer service levels; as it has successfully implemented key improvements to its online banking services.
